Eye Tattooing Risks of Eyeball Tattooing
Eyeball tattooing, dubbed scleral pigmentation, is a unique form of body modification that involves injecting permanent pigment into the white part of the eye. While some angry eyeball tattoo people are drawn to its artistic value, it's crucial to carefully consider the potential risks and rewards before embarking on this procedure.
- The biggest hazard of eyeball tattooing is the potential for infection. The eye is a fragile organ, and any foreign substance can lead to serious complications.
- Additionally, permanent vision impairment or even blindness is a possible consequence.
- Conversely, proponents argue that eyeball tattooing can enhance one's appearance, giving them a unique look.
Ultimately, the decision to get your eyeballs tattooed is a individual one. Make sure to do your research, consult with experienced professionals, and fully understand the risks involved before making this permanent choice.
